(modify and resend) Trigger sync right after writing.

This can trigger the sync mechanism earlier so that the kernel has enough
time to schedule a real disk sync before system reboots.

We sent this in CL 41269, however it is reverted because the sync() and
syncfs() make test cases timeout (tons of disk access). So we only sync
file itself in this CL and leave the whoe system sync outside cgpt.
